(PCN) 'Pinole Prince'

2005, Wood

'Pinole Prince' ( Vernon Wood by Terri Hudson, R. 2005). Sdlg 97-67, CA, 15" (38 cm), Midseason bloom. Standards lavender purple, veined dark purple; style arms lavender purple; Falls lavender purple veined overall deeper purple, lighter lavender blue rim, circular gold signal veined dark purple, well defined; rounded form. 'San Lorenzo Valley'X 95-12, unknown. Iris Gallery 2005. Honorable Mention 2010, Award of Merit 2012. There are %NRIMAGES{}% images.
